Python酷库之旅-第三方库Pandas(251)

目录

一、用法精讲

1186、pandas.tseries.offsets.BusinessMonthEnd.is_year_start方法

1186-1、语法

1186-2、参数

1186-3、功能

1186-4、返回值

1186-5、说明

1186-6、用法

1186-6-1、数据准备

1186-6-2、代码示例

1186-6-3、结果输出

1187、pandas.tseries.offsets.BusinessMonthEnd.is_year_end方法

1187-1、语法

1187-2、参数

1187-3、功能

1187-4、返回值

1187-5、说明

1187-6、用法

1187-6-1、数据准备

1187-6-2、代码示例

1187-6-3、结果输出

1188、pandas.tseries.offsets.BusinessMonthBegin.freqstr属性

1188-1、语法

1188-2、参数

1188-3、功能

1188-4、返回值

1188-5、说明

1188-6、用法

1188-6-1、数据准备

1188-6-2、代码示例

1188-6-3、结果输出

1189、pandas.tseries.offsets.BusinessMonthBegin.name属性

1189-1、语法

1189-2、参数

1189-3、功能

1189-4、返回值

1189-5、说明

1189-6、用法

1189-6-1、数据准备

1189-6-2、代码示例

1189-6-3、结果输出

1190、pandas.tseries.offsets.BusinessMonthBegin.rule_code属性

1190-1、语法

1190-2、参数

1190-3、功能

1190-4、返回值

1190-5、说明

1190-6、用法

1190-6-1、数据准备

1190-6-2、代码示例

1190-6-3、结果输出

二、推荐阅读

1、Python筑基之旅

2、Python函数之旅

3、Python算法之旅

4、Python魔法之旅

5、博客个人主页

一、用法精讲

1186、pandas.tseries.offsets.BusinessMonthEnd.is_year_start方法
1186-1、语法
# 1186、pandas.tseries.offsets.BusinessMonthEnd.is_year_start方法
pandas.tseries.offsets.BusinessMonthEnd.is_year_start(ts)
Return boolean whether a timestamp occurs on the year start.
1186-2、参数

1186-2-1、ts(必需)一个时间戳(Timestamp)对象,通常是pandas中的pd.Timestamp类型,表示要检查的具体日期。

1186-3、功能

        确定指定的时间戳是否代表了该年(即该时间戳对应的年份)的第一天,它会返回一个布尔值,指示给定的日期是否为1月1日。

1186-4、返回值

        返回一个布尔值,若ts是该年份的第一天(如1月1日),则返回True;反之,则返回False。

1186-5、说明

        无

1186-6、用法
1186-6-1、数据准备
1186-6-2、代码示例
# 1186、pandas.tseries.offsets.BusinessMonthEnd.is_year_start方法
import pandas as pd
ts = pd.Timestamp(2024, 1, 1)
freq = pd.offsets.Hour(5)
check_date = freq.is_year_start(ts)
print(check_date)
1186-6-3、结果输出
# 1186、pandas.tseries.offsets.BusinessMonthEnd.is_year_start方法
# True
1187、pandas.tseries.offsets.BusinessMonthEnd.is_year_end方法
1187-1、语法
# 1187、pandas.tseries.offsets.BusinessMonthEnd.is_year_end方法
pandas.tseries.offsets.BusinessMonthEnd.is_year_end(ts)
Return boolean whether a timestamp occurs on the year end.
1187-2、参数

1187-2-1、ts(必需)一个时间戳(Timestamp)对象,通常是pandas中的pd.Timestamp类型,表示要检查的具体日期。

1187-3、功能

        确定指定的时间戳是否代表了该年(即该时间戳对应的年份)的最后一天,它会返回一个布尔值,指示给定的日期是否为12月31日。

1187-4、返回值

        返回一个布尔值,若ts是该年份的最后一天(如12月31日),则返回True;反之,则返回False。

1187-5、说明

        无

1187-6、用法
1187-6-1、数据准备
1187-6-2、代码示例
# 1187、pandas.tseries.offsets.BusinessMonthEnd.is_year_end方法
import pandas as pd
ts = pd.Timestamp(2024, 12, 31)
freq = pd.offsets.Hour(5)
check_date = freq.is_year_end(ts)
print(check_date)
1187-6-3、结果输出
# 1187、pandas.tseries.offsets.BusinessMonthEnd.is_year_end方法
# True
1188、pandas.tseries.offsets.BusinessMonthBegin.freqstr属性
1188-1、语法
# 1188、pandas.tseries.offsets.BusinessMonthBegin.freqstr属性
pandas.tseries.offsets.BusinessMonthBegin.freqstr
Return a string representing the frequency.
1188-2、参数

        无

1188-3、功能

        用于获取该类的频率字符串表示,该频率字符串可以用于表示时间序列中的频率,通常在时间序列的重采样、频率转换等操作中非常有用。

1188-4、返回值

        返回一个字符串,表示这个时间偏移的频率。在BusinessMonthBegin类中,它通常返回'BMS',表示'商业月开始'(Business Month Start)。

1188-5、说明

        无

1188-6、用法
1188-6-1、数据准备
1188-6-2、代码示例
# 1188、pandas.tseries.offsets.BusinessMonthBegin.freqstr属性
import pandas as pd
# 创建BusinessMonthBegin偏移
bmb = pd.tseries.offsets.BusinessMonthBegin()
# 获取频率字符串
print(bmb.freqstr)  
1188-6-3、结果输出
# 1188、pandas.tseries.offsets.BusinessMonthBegin.freqstr属性
# BMS
1189、pandas.tseries.offsets.BusinessMonthBegin.name属性
1189-1、语法
# 1189、pandas.tseries.offsets.BusinessMonthBegin.name属性
pandas.tseries.offsets.BusinessMonthBegin.name
Return a string representing the base frequency.
1189-2、参数

        无

1189-3、功能

        提供偏移量的简短描述,帮助用户理解偏移量的用途。

1189-4、返回值

        返回一个字符串,通常用于表示该偏移量的类型。例如,对于BusinessMonthBegin,返回值是'BMS',表示该对象用于表示商业月份的开始。

1189-5、说明

        无

1189-6、用法
1189-6-1、数据准备
1189-6-2、代码示例
# 1189、pandas.tseries.offsets.BusinessMonthBegin.name属性
import pandas as pd
offset = pd.tseries.offsets.BusinessMonthBegin()
print(offset.name)
1189-6-3、结果输出
# 1189、pandas.tseries.offsets.BusinessMonthBegin.name属性
# BMS
1190、pandas.tseries.offsets.BusinessMonthBegin.rule_code属性
1190-1、语法
# 1190、pandas.tseries.offsets.BusinessMonthBegin.rule_code属性
pandas.tseries.offsets.BusinessMonthBegin.rule_code
1190-2、参数

        无

1190-3、功能

        用于获取该偏移量的规则代码,常用于时间序列处理时的特定标识。

1190-4、返回值

        返回一个字符串,表示时间偏移的规则,对于理解特定偏移量所代表的概念或其在时间序列中的用途是非常有帮助的。

1190-5、说明

        无

1190-6、用法
1190-6-1、数据准备
1190-6-2、代码示例
# 1190、pandas.tseries.offsets.BusinessMonthBegin.rule_code属性
import pandas as pd
# 创建一个BusinessMonthBegin对象
bmb = pd.tseries.offsets.BusinessMonthBegin()
# 获取rule_code
rule_code = bmb.rule_code
print(rule_code)
1190-6-3、结果输出
# 1190、pandas.tseries.offsets.BusinessMonthBegin.rule_code属性
# BMS

二、推荐阅读

1、Python筑基之旅
2、Python函数之旅
3、Python算法之旅
4、Python魔法之旅
5、博客个人主页

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:/a/927522.html

如若内容造成侵权/违法违规/事实不符,请联系我们进行投诉反馈qq邮箱809451989@qq.com,一经查实,立即删除!

相关文章

写NFC微信小程序跳转Uri标签

本示例使用的发卡器:https://item.taobao.com/item.htm?spma21dvs.23580594.0.0.52de2c1b8bEEGz&ftt&id615391857885 Dim dispstr As String Dim status As Byte Dim status1 As Byte Dim afi As Byte Dim myctrlword As Byte Dim mypiccserial(0 To 7) …

关于单片机的原理与应用!

成长路上不孤单😊😊😊😊😊😊 【14后😊///计算机爱好者😊///目前正在学习C😊///持续分享所学😊///如有需要欢迎收藏转发///😊】 今日分享关于单片…

【Linux】————(日志、线程池及死锁问题)

作者主页: 作者主页 本篇博客专栏:Linux 创作时间 :2024年11月29日 日志 关于日志,首先我们来说一下日志的作用, 作用: 问题追踪:通过日志不仅仅包括我们程序的一些bug,也可以在…

基于深度学习的甲状腺结节影像自动化诊断系统(PyQt5界面+数据集+训练代码)

随着医学影像技术的发展,计算机辅助诊断在甲状腺结节的早期筛查中发挥着重要作用。甲状腺结节的良恶性鉴别对临床治疗具有重要意义,但传统的诊断方法依赖于医生的经验和影像学特征,存在一定的主观性和局限性。为了解决这一问题,本…

本地项目通过git传递给新建的github库

第一步,打开终端进入本地项目目录 第二步,初始化Git仓库 git init第三步,添加远程仓库 git remote add origin https://github.com/用户名/仓库名.git第四步,添加所有文件到Git版本控制 git add .这个命令会将所有文件添加到暂…

【Maven Helper】分析依赖冲突案例

目录 Maven Helper实际案例java文件pom.xml文件运行抛出异常分析 参考资料 《咏鹅》骆宾王 鹅,鹅,鹅,曲项向天歌。 白毛浮绿水,红掌拨清波。 骆宾王是在自己7岁的时候就写下了这首杂言 Maven Helper A must have plugin for wor…

第426场周赛:仅含置位位的最小整数、识别数组中的最大异常值、连接两棵树后最大目标节点数目 Ⅰ、连接两棵树后最大目标节点数目 Ⅱ

Q1、仅含置位位的最小整数 1、题目描述 给你一个正整数 n。 返回 大于等于 n 且二进制表示仅包含 置位 位的 最小 整数 x 。 置位 位指的是二进制表示中值为 1 的位。 2、解题思路 我们需要找到一个整数 x,使得: x ≥ nx 的二进制表示中仅包含置位…

Vue框架开发一个简单的购物车(Vue.js)

让我们利用所学知识来开发一个简单的购物车 &#xff08;记得暴露属性和方法&#xff01;&#xff01;&#xff01;&#xff09; 首先来看一下最基本的一个html框架 <!DOCTYPE html> <html lang"en"> <head><meta charset"UTF-8"&…

注册表修改键盘位置

1.winr 输入 regedit 2.H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Keyboard Layout 3.右键Keyboard Layout->新建->二进制值->取名Scancode Map 4.右键Scancode Map&#xff0c;修改如下 //第一列 自动生成序号&#xff0c;不用管 第一行 输入8个00 第二…

【Verilog】实验二 数据选择器的设计与vivado集成开发环境

目录 一、实验目的 二、实验环境 三、实验任务 四、实验原理 五、实验步骤 top.v mux2_1.v 一、实验目的 1. 掌握数据选择器的工作原理和逻辑功能。 2. 熟悉vivado集成开发环境。 3. 熟悉vivado中进行开发设计的流程。 二、实验环境 1. 装有vivado的计算机。 2. Sw…

一、文本预处理

文本预处理 前言一、文本处理的基本方法1.1 分词1.1.1 举例&#xff1a;1.1.2 作用1.1.3 分词工具——jieba1.1.3.1 jieba特性1.1.3.2 jieba 的 API 代码演示 二、命名实体识别2.1 命名实体2.2 命名实体识别2.3 举例2.4 作用 三、词性标注3.1 词性3.2 词性标注3.3 jieba词性对照…

【HM-React】02. React基础-下

React表单控制 受控绑定 概念&#xff1a;使用React组件的状态&#xff08;useState&#xff09;控制表单的状态 function App(){const [value, setValue] useState()return (<input type"text" value{value} onChange{e > setValue(e.target.value)}/>) …

二分法篇——于上下边界的扭转压缩间,窥见正解辉映之光(2)

前言 上篇介绍了二分法的相关原理并结合具体题目进行讲解运用&#xff0c;本篇将加大难度&#xff0c;进一步强化对二分法的掌握。 一. 寻找峰值 1.1 题目链接&#xff1a;https://leetcode.cn/problems/find-peak-element/description/ 1.2 题目分析: 题目要求返回数组内…

【C语言】结构体(一)

一&#xff0c;是什么 结构体就是一些值的集合&#xff0c;这些值称为成员变量。 结构体的每个成员可以是不同类型的变量。说到集合&#xff0c;数组也是集合&#xff0c;但是不同的是数组只能是相同类型元素的集合。 二&#xff0c;结构体的声明 struct tag {   member1;…

Leetcode - 周赛425

目录 一&#xff0c;3364. 最小正和子数组 二&#xff0c; 3365. 重排子字符串以形成目标字符串 三&#xff0c;3366. 最小数组和 四&#xff0c;3367. 移除边之后的权重最大和 一&#xff0c;3364. 最小正和子数组 本题可以直接暴力枚举&#xff0c;代码如下&#xff1a; …

uniapp Electron打包生成桌面应用exe文件

1.uniapp Electron打包生成桌面应用exe文件 随着跨平台开发的需求日益增长,UniApp 成为了开发者们的首选之一。通过 UniApp,你可以使用 Vue.js 的语法结构和组件系统来构建原生应用、Web 应用甚至是桌面应用。本文将详细介绍如何使用 UniApp 将你的项目打包成 Windows 桌面端…

Linux -初识 与基础指令1

博客主页&#xff1a;【夜泉_ly】 本文专栏&#xff1a;【Linux】 欢迎点赞&#x1f44d;收藏⭐关注❤️ 文章目录 &#x1f4da; 前言&#x1f5a5;️ 初识&#x1f510; 登录 root用户&#x1f465; 两种用户➕ 添加用户&#x1f9d1;‍&#x1f4bb; 登录 普通用户⚙️ 常见…

【笔记总结】华为云:应用上云后的安全规划及设计

一、背景和问题 数字化时代&#xff0c;随着信息技术的飞速发展&#xff0c;企业和各类组织纷纷将自身的应用程序迁移至云端。云计算凭借其诸多优势&#xff0c;如成本效益、可扩展性、灵活性以及便捷的资源共享等&#xff0c;已然成为了现代业务运营的重要支撑。 今年&#xf…

【机器学习(二)】分类和回归任务-决策树(Decision Tree,DT)算法-Sentosa_DSML社区版 (1)11111

文章目录 一、算法概念11111二、算法原理&#xff08;一&#xff09;树的构造&#xff08;二&#xff09;划分选择1、信息增益2、基尼指数3、卡方检验 &#xff08;三&#xff09;停止标准&#xff08;四&#xff09;剪枝处理1、预剪枝2、后剪枝 三、决策树的优缺点四、决策树分…

【SpringBoot问题】IDEA中用Service窗口展示所有服务及端口的办法

1、调出Service窗口 打开View→Tool Windows→Service&#xff0c;即可显示。 2、正常情况应该已经出现SpringBoot&#xff0c;如下图请继续第三步 3、配置Service窗口的项目启动类型。微服务一般是Springboot类型。所以这里需要选择一下。 点击最后一个号&#xff0c;点击Ru…